KYLE PADRON: Mystery man

Postby PonyPride » Fri Oct 30, 2009 3:55 pm

SMU head coach June Jones said this week that if starting quarterback Bo Levi Mitchell can't play Saturday afternoon at Tulsa after injuring his shoulder last week, true freshman Kyle Padron will get the start under center — or in the shotgun — for the Ponies.

Padron got his feet wet last week against the Cougars, rotating in and out of the game with redshirt freshman Braden Smith, and fared well, completing nearly 69 percent of his throws and throwing his first touchdown pass.

But to many, Padron remains a relative unknown. He has about half a game of experience in college, and played just five games as a senior at Carroll High School in Southlake (after filling in for less than one game as a junior) before an injury to his throwing hand ended his high school career prematurely.

Padron, quarterbacks coach Dan Morrison and a couple of teammates — including walk-on wide receiver Ryan Walker, who rooms with Padron at SMU and played with him at Carroll — visited with PonyFans.com to discuss the freshman passer's physical tools and intangibles, and how his presence on the field will affect the SMU offense. Whether it's this weekend or in the future, how will the offense change with Padron running the show?

Re: KYLE PADRON: Mystery man

Postby Stallion » Fri Oct 30, 2009 4:36 pm

actually Padron played in parts of 2 games as a Junior which can't be described as "mop-up". They were huge games

First, he came in against eventual National Champ Miami Northwestern in that TV game. Riley Dodge got hurt with SLC driving. Padron threw an Int in the end zone and Dodge soon returned(btw Miami QB Jacory Harris was the QB for Northwestern in that game). Dodge came back in but SLC ended up losing that game breaking their 49 game winning streak

Then Riley Dodge got hurt again in the Playoffs against Abilene in the first half. Padron almost lead them to victory but had a crucial fumble on last minute drive at about the 10 yard line. That loss broke SLC's unblemished Texas winng streak of 59 games against Texas teams.

Anyway he did play in some key parts of big games as a Junior
